Frontier begins operations from South Terminal, announces additional nonstop routes, sales
Highlighting its relocation to the South Terminal, Nov. 15, 2018, Frontier Airlines announced two additional nonstop destinations.
A Frontier Airlines A320 arrives at the South Terminal of Austin-Bergstrom International Airport, Nov. 15, 2018. Frontier relocated its operations to the South Terminal from where they will offer 21 nonstop destinations from Austin.
AUSTIN, Texas – Highlighting its relocation to the South Terminal of Austin-Bergstrom International Airport, Nov. 15, 2018, Frontier Airlines announced two additional nonstop destinations from Austin.
Beginning on April 30, 2019, the airline will begin offer seasonal nonstop service to Chicago, followed by service to San Francisco beginning on May 10, 2019. These flights, along with the rest of Frontier’s flights from Austin-Bergstrom will operate from the South Terminal, a separate facility accessed off Burleson Road, east of US 183.
“We’re looking forward to welcoming customers to a new, easier, more relaxed experience,” said Daniel Shurz, Senior Vice President, Commercial for Frontier Airlines. “2018 has been a big year for Frontier in Austin, we’ve significantly expanded our route network, and we’ve got a great range of destinations from Austin.
With more than 1,000 parking spaces available, the South Terminal has both an indoor concession area and an outdoor patio featuring gourmet tacos from the De Nada Tacos food truck. Shuttle service is available to transport passengers to the Barbara Jordan Terminal and operates approximately every 20 minutes. Travelers should be aware that off-airport parking does not serve the South Terminal.
“The South Terminal and Frontier are an excellent fit and creates a growth opportunity for both the South Terminal and Frontier,” said Jeff Pearse, CEO of Lonestar Airport Holdings, LLC, South Terminal Operator. “We look forward to hosting Frontier passengers and treating them to our Austin experience, South Terminal style.”
Frontier serves 21 nonstop destinations from Austin. Tickets and Frontier low fare sales, including new sales to celebrate the relocation, are available at FlyFrontier.com. Frontier has carried 744,890 passengers through Austin’s airport year-to-date January – August 2018, about seven percent of Austin airport travelers, making Frontier the fifth busiest airline in Austin.
Parking at the South Terminal is available for $10 per day in Long Term, and Short Term located directly in front of the terminal is $16 per day. Parking at the South Terminal is automated and payable by credit card only.
